For tie reversible reaction, N2(g)+3H2(g)⇌2NH3(g) at 500o C the value of K p is 1.44×10-5  when partial pressure is measured in atmospheres. The corresponding value of K c with concentration in mole litre -1, is :

a

1.44×10-5/(0.082×500)-2

b

1.44×10-5/(8.314×773)-2

c

1.44×10-5/(0.082×773)2

d

1.44×10-5/(0.082×773)-2

answer is D.
